# Break-Glass: CompactKite Log Compaction

Hey reviewer — if compaction on the Ferrow message queue wedges and on-call can't reach the admin plane, break-glass applies. Grab the emergency operator role, pause compaction on the stuck partition, and file an incident note within an hour. Unsealing the emergency credential bundle requires the recovery passphrase shown directly below.

unlock words, kajog-bahif: wendor-praael-ralys-julvan-kasath-kelys-wenmir-wenius-julax

### Step 4: Switch to the Larkspur firmware channel

Before migrating devices off the legacy Tidewell channel, confirm each unit reports firmware 3.2 or later; older builds cannot verify the new signing chain. Enroll a small canary group first and watch the Larkspur rollout dashboard for at least one full check-in cycle. Once the canaries report healthy, update the fleet manifest so that it contains the following channel configuration.

deployment values, hafop-fahag:
wenael:
  pin: 9737
  metrics_host: metrics.wenael.lumicsys.internal
  tenant: holwyn
  seal: seal_b99b9847

**Q: Why are all dependencies pinned to exact versions in the Larkspur repo?**

A: Floating ranges caused two broken builds last quarter, so the Larkspur team pins everything and bumps versions through a weekly automated PR. Reviewers should reject any diff that introduces a caret or tilde range. Overrides require sign-off from the build steward. To unlock the pin-override vault during review, use the passphrase below.

strongbox words: olimir-ulaox-jorius

Welcome, plugin folks! Snapgrove (our UI snapshot-testing service) runs in three environments: sandbox, staging, and prod. Sandbox is where your plugin should live until it stops mangling baselines — it resets nightly, so don't store anything precious there. Staging mirrors prod's renderer versions but with looser rate limits, which makes it great for diff-heavy test suites. Prod is invite-only for plugins; ping the platform crew when you're ready. Each environment reads its own config bundle, and sandbox currently ships with these values:

config for yadup-yahop:
OLIAX_LOG_LEVEL=error
OLIAX_METRICS_HOST=metrics.oliax.qirvanlabs.internal
OLIAX_POOL_SIZE=32